Setting / story:
- Two nations occupy the earth: Kressyda - a democratic republic founded on elemental magical power ("Elemtrisity") - and Bowery - a communist dictatorship led by a hereditary line of Sultans.
- Following an ancient conflict, the nations isolated themselves from each other for a thousand years. Now, they must come together in face of a challenge to the source of elemental power that is the basis of their respective societies.
- The story follows two spoilt young socialites from Kressyda who end up on a whirlwind adventure by accident, and two rebellious young Bowerians who they meet along the way.
Features:
- Original Graphics: Worlds and monsters (some default RPG maker resources e.g. character/face graphics used).
- Weapon and armour upgrade system: Search the world for parts which you can use to upgrade your weapons and armour. Each actor has a set of 10 weapons and 4 possible armours.
- Orb system: Players attach orbs to their weapons and armour to allow them to use skills. Orbs also add elemental attack/defence, e.g. attaching a Red orb to your weapon increases your Red Elemental attack, and attaching the same orb to your armour increases Red Elemental defence. Additionally, orbs are also used to increase your stats, e.g. attaching an HP orb increases your max HP, attaching an Attack orb increases your strength stat.
- No levels! Players do not gain experience or level up from battles. Instead, defeating enemies provides OP (Orb Particles) which level up any orbs you have currently attached. Therefore, stats are built by attaching levelled-up stats orbs. OP also level up your spells. This means stat bonuses and strong spells can be transferred from player to player with ease.
- Element system: Attacking with an Element has a chance of changing the target to that Element, e.g. using a Red attack might turn the target Red. This adds a tactical challenge as players will not be able to use the same attacks repeatedly.
- Money system: Monsters don't carry money or items (why would they?!) Instead, you earn money from villagers/townspeople through minigames (fishing!) or ridding their locales of monsters. You can also sell rare objects you find along the way for money.
- Love system: Decisions you make in the game affect two of the actors' compatibility and end up in a possible romance. This story has LGBT interest.
